Method for using carvone production wastewater for recycling acetone oxime

2009 
The invention discloses a method for reclaiming acetone oxime from carvone production wastewater. The method comprises the following steps: firstly, reclaiming of an extractant, namely collecting 120-150 DEG C/2mmHg after-cut under the condition of rectification during carvone production as the extractant, wherein the mass content of the carvone is less than 0.5 percent; secondly, extraction of the wastewater, namely mixing the wastewater containing the acetone oxime and the extractant according to the weight ratio of 3.4-3.8:1, raising the temperature to be between 40 and 50 DEG C, stirring for 30 to 45 minutes, cooling the mixture to the room temperature, performing standing and delamination, re-extracting a water phase until reaching the standards, introducing the water phase into a wastewater purification treatment system, and reclaiming the acetone oxime from an organic phase, wherein the mass content of the acetone oxime in the water phase is less than 1.5 percent; thirdly, rectification, namely performing vacuum rectification on the organic phase, and collecting 80-85 DEG C/300mmHg acetone oxime cut fractions; and fourthly, recrystallization, namely dissolving the acetone oxime cut fractions into water according to the mass ratio of 1.5:1, reducing the temperature to be between 3 and 5 DEG C for crystallization and centrifugal separation, recycling a mother liquor, drying solid under vacuum and obtaining the acetone oxime. The method has simple technique, is convenient to operate and easy in industrial implementation, and changes the prior mode of no products after environment-friendly investment, and has high economic efficiency and social efficiency.
